Output 332b76cdd1dcb14e97f6635137e15cfe7d1976133b0819c4c81c0c1ee7eccda4:0

value
5386185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2137c3ad90e603c79ac8c903b17694f753f69057 OP_EQUAL
address
34if2T57FM6b6bnnR21aQVipqHHfpEUrgE
transaction
332b76cdd1dcb14e97f6635137e15cfe7d1976133b0819c4c81c0c1ee7eccda4
spent
true